What Makes Stainless Steel Soap Dispensers Suitable for High-Traffic Areas?
Stainless steel soap dispensers offer exceptional durability and corrosion resistance, making them particularly suitable for environments with constant use. The material withstands frequent cleaning with commercial-grade disinfectants without deteriorating or discolouring. These dispensers typically feature vandal-resistant designs with concealed fixings and reinforced mounting systems. Refillable models reduce plastic waste compared to disposable cartridge systems, while transparent viewing windows allow maintenance staff to monitor soap levels efficiently. Capacity options range from 500ml for smaller facilities to 1200ml units designed for busy locations, minimizing the frequency of refilling tasks.
How Do Wall Mounted Hand Dryers Compare to Paper Towel Systems?
Wall mounted hand dryers eliminate ongoing paper towel costs and reduce waste management requirements. Modern high-speed models dry hands in 10-15 seconds using focused airflow technology, addressing earlier concerns about drying time. Energy-efficient motors consume between 400-1800 watts depending on the model, with automatic sensors preventing unnecessary operation. Installation requires proper electrical connections and consideration of noise levels, particularly in healthcare or educational settings. While initial investment costs exceed paper towel dispensers, operational savings typically offset equipment expenses within 12-24 months. Hygiene studies indicate that properly maintained dryers perform comparably to paper systems when users follow correct hand-drying techniques.
Which Commercial Bathroom Accessories Support Accessibility Requirements?
Accessibility regulations in the UK mandate specific features for public washrooms serving diverse populations. Grab rails must support minimum weight capacities and install at prescribed heights relative to toilet fixtures. Accessible soap dispensers and hand dryers require mounting between 800-1000mm from floor level for wheelchair users. Contrasting colours assist visually impaired visitors in identifying fixtures against wall surfaces. Lever-operated taps prove easier to use than twist mechanisms for individuals with limited hand mobility. Mirror positioning, emergency alarm systems, and adequate circulation space around fixtures all contribute to creating genuinely inclusive facilities that comply with Equality Act provisions.
What Factors Influence Washroom Sanitary Fittings Selection?
Material composition directly affects longevity and maintenance requirements for sanitary fittings. Brass components with chrome plating resist corrosion better than plastic alternatives in hard water areas. Ceramic valve cartridges in taps provide smoother operation and longer service life than rubber washer systems. Antimicrobial coatings on touchpoints reduce bacterial colonization between cleaning cycles. Water pressure compatibility ensures proper function across different building infrastructure types. Flow restrictors built into modern fittings help facilities meet water conservation targets without compromising performance. Replacement part availability becomes crucial for maintaining consistent operation, favouring established manufacturers with comprehensive spare parts catalogues.
How Does Public Restroom Hardware Withstand Vandalism and Heavy Use?
Public restroom hardware faces deliberate damage attempts and accidental impacts from luggage, equipment, and crowding. Vandal-resistant designs incorporate concealed fixings accessible only with specialized tools, preventing casual removal. Solid metal construction throughout critical stress points eliminates weak plastic components prone to breakage. Rounded edges and smooth surfaces reduce injury risks while denying leverage points for prying. Some facilities employ anti-graffiti coatings that allow easy removal of marker and paint without damaging underlying finishes. Regular inspection schedules identify emerging damage before complete failure occurs, maintaining both functionality and appearance standards.

What Maintenance Practices Extend Fixture Lifespan?
Regular cleaning with appropriate products prevents buildup that degrades seals and moving parts. Harsh abrasives scratch protective finishes, creating surfaces where bacteria colonize more readily. Quarterly inspections of mounting hardware identify loose fixings before fixtures detach completely. Aerator screens in taps require periodic cleaning to maintain proper flow rates in hard water areas. Battery replacement schedules for sensor-operated devices prevent unexpected failures during peak usage periods. Maintaining detailed service records helps identify recurring problems and informs replacement decisions. Staff training ensures cleaning personnel understand proper techniques that preserve fixture integrity while achieving hygiene objectives.
